본문 바로가기
Git

[Git] git push 안될 때 (error : src refspec main does note match any)

by pin9___9 2023. 3. 9.
728x90

상황

git push -u origin main을 입력하니 에러가 발생한 상황입니다.

error code

🔴 error : src refspec main does note match any

 

원인

원인을 찾아보니 Github에서 pull 없이 push할 경우 기존 내용이 삭제되는 문제가 발생할 수 있기 때문이라고 합니다.

하지만 저는 새로 레파지토리를 생성했기 때문에 pull을 할 수 없는 상황입니다.

 

해결방법

해결방법은 너무나도 간단했습니다.

git commit 전에 git add . 을 입력하여 git에 추가를 해주시고 commit을 진행하면 됩니다.

 

728x90

댓글